A key advantage of a reliable flow sensor is its ability to enhance irrigation leak detection. With advanced irrigation system leak detection capabilities, our flow sensors enable irrigation controllers to identify abnormal activity and automatically shut down water flow to prevent costly damage. This is especially valuable for underground irrigation leak detection, where issues may otherwise go unnoticed. By enabling fast and accurate sprinkler system leak detection, flow sensors help protect infrastructure and landscapes, conserve water, and maintain system reliability.

How does a flow sensor detect leaks?

Smart controllers equipped with flow sensors “learn” the normal flow rate of each watering zone. When unusual flow rates are detected, flow sensors trigger alerts to notify management teams.
